Alia Bhatt has confirmed doing Sanjay Leela Bhansali’s Gangubai Kathiawadi.
The actor-director duo was supposed to collaborate earlier on InshaAllah featuring Salman Khan.
However, after this project got shelved, Bhansali has decided to cast Alia in the drama.
This big news was announced on social media by Bhansali Productions and Bhatt themselves.

Earlier news reports suggested that Priyanka Chopra was originally being considered for the role.
However, it seems like the right script has come about for Bhansali and Alia, though it is not confirmed as to why PC could not do this project.
Some current news reports stated that Kartik Aaryan might also be considered as the male lead for the project, though this is yet unconfirmed.
Gangubai Kathiawadi will reportedly be a biopic based on the Madam Of Kamathipura, Gangubai Kothewali.
Based on a chapter from Hussain Zaidi’s novel Mafia Queens Of Mumbai, it is believed to focus on how Gangubai becomes an influential pimp in the city.
The film is scheduled to release in September next year.
